WebApr 5, 2024 · Tap shoes make a thicker and bass-full sound compared to clogging shoes. This is because the tap plates underneath the soles are screwed and the material they are made with usually is different. It is safe to assume that tap shoes’ sound depends on tap dancers following the music, while cloggers focus on the sound they make with their feet. WebAt the time the club began, clogging taps were made from cast aluminum. This posed a problem for cloggers because they would frequently crack. Walt had the idea to make the taps from STEEL. Since Walt was an engineer, Marti suggested that he go ahead and design a steel tap. This was a totally revolutionary idea.

WebApr 3, 2024 · Clogging Shoes Have a Double Tap Unlike single tapped tap shoes, the unique percussion of the clogging dance comes from the double taps on the soles of the shoes. Typically, clogging shoes have two taps on the toe and two on the heel. This is the main difference between clogging shoes and tap shoes.
WebClogging evolved in the Appalachian mountains, which was a melting pot of English, German, Scotch and Irish settlers. Each culture brought its own unique style of jigs and step dances, which merged into this uniquely American percussive dance.
